13.4 Big Data Frameworks

Big data describes problems where the data is too large, too fast, or too varied for a single machine to handle. The classic frame is the five Vs. This lesson connects them to architecture choices.

The Five Vs

VMeaningEngineering Lever
VolumeTerabytes to petabytesDistributed storage (S3, HDFS)
VelocityEvents per second to millionsStreams (Kafka, Kinesis, Pulsar)
VarietyTables, JSON, logs, videoLakehouse, schema registry
VeracityQuality, trust, provenancedbt tests, lineage tools
ValueOutput that moves a metricUse-case prioritisation

Reference Architecture

Lambda-style Reference Architecture Sources Batch Ingest Stream Ingest Lake (raw) Stream Proc Serving Store BI / ML / API Lambda keeps two paths. Kappa unifies them with a stream that is also the system of record.

Figure 5.11 - The classic batch-plus-stream Lambda topology.

Toolchain Map

LayerOpen SourceAWSGCPAzure
StreamKafka, Pulsar, NiFiKinesis, MSKPub/SubEvent Hubs
Batch ingestAirbyte, Fivetran OSSGlue, DMSDatastreamADF
StorageHDFS, MinIOS3GCSADLS
ComputeSpark, Flink, TrinoEMR, Glue, AthenaDataproc, DataflowSynapse, Databricks
ServingClickHouse, Pinot, DruidRedshiftBigQuerySynapse SQL
